#1361dc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1361dc is composed of 7.5% red, 38% green and 86.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 91.4% cyan, 55.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 216.7 degrees, a saturation of 84.1% and a lightness of 46.9%. #1361dc color hex could be obtained by blending #26c2ff with #0000b9. Closest websafe color is: #0066cc.

#1361dc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1361dc has RGB values of R:19, G:97, B:220 and CMYK values of C:0.91, M:0.56, Y:0,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 1270236.

Shades and Tints of #1361dc
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000103 is the darkest color, while #f0f5f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1361dc
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6f7680 is the less saturated color, while #015dee is the most saturated one.
